Saturday explosion injures woman in Atchison
11/06/2022

(KAIR)--A woman suffers injuries requiring hospital care following an Atchison explosion Saturday night.

According to a release from Atchison Police Chief Mike Wilson, it happened in the 800 block of North 9th Street, around 9:20, when the 59-year-old woman “was outside a residence going through some miscellaneous items she had obtained earlier in the evening and was holding onto what was a probable fireworks device.” According to Wilson, the victim was smoking at the time, causing the device to ignite as she held it.

When Atchison Police Officers arrived, they found the woman to have suffered injuries to a hand, arm, and chest, requiring transport by Atchison County EMS to Mosaic Life Care, in Saint Joseph, Missouri.

Wilson, in the release, says his department was assisted at the scene by the Kansas Fire Marshal's Office, and the Leavenworth Police Bomb Squad, with that agency checking the scene for additional explosive devices. None were found.
